Conclusion
Both Shimano Sedona FJ C5000XGFJX and Daiwa 24 REGAL LT 1000D-XH 1000D-XHX perform at a similar level overall, so the better choice depends on what matters more to you, Shimano Sedona FJ C5000XGFJX offers a line retrieve per crank of 105 centimeter / 41.34 inch, while Daiwa 24 REGAL LT 1000D-XH 1000D-XHX stands out for a weight of 180g / 6,35oz. Your decision should be guided by your fishing style and target species.
